Repair Error Messages

I hate computer error messages—and I was once paid to write them. They’re generally confusing and often useless, but if you ignore them, you shouldn’t be amazed if your personal computer begins to become slower.

An error message lets you know that something is wrong. If you don’t take some time to figure out what is wrong, you’ll quite possibly suffer for several weeks before putting in just as much time tracing down the problem later.

Too often I get called in by an angry user protesting and complaining of a slow computer only to learn that the user had been ignoring the same error message for weeks or a few months. All that trouble could have been avoided with a simple solution to the very clear error message.

If you want to avoid a slow computer, this is one computer tip you should not forget: fix error messages right away. Happily, you’re already on the site that will help you fix even the most confusing error messages.

Scan For Bad RAM

The part of your computer more than likely to start off failing without you noticing it is your system memory (RAM). Your computer can recover from most Memory failures, but recovering from a failure takes time, and the worse your Memory becomes, the longer it takes to recover every time.

Ultimately, if your RAM keeps failing, programs will begin to go wrong with weird error messages or your pc won’t start sometimes.

Reinstall Windows

Many system administrators got in the habit of reinstalling Windows 95 or 98 every year because they’d fill up with crud and slow down to a crawl.

Recent versions of Windows don’t fill up with crud as fast nor slow down so much, but if your computer is inexplicably running slow and nothing else works, your best solution may be to reinstall Windows. Just remember to make a through backup of everything first. This is where an external harddrive comes in handy, but always double check the files are in fact copied to the new drive before deleting!
